Intrepid Force Rotax Sign Daniel Rochford

Australian driver Daniel Rochford will race alongside Intrepid Force Rotax teammates Imre Birizdo of Hungary and Austria’s Kevin Reichard in Senior max this year at the Rotax Euro Challenge.

AUSSIE DANIEL ROCHFORD TO RACE WITH INTREPID FORCE ROTAX

Daniel RochfordIntrepid Force Rotax announced today that they have invited Australia’s Daniel Rochford to join the team at the 2008 Rotax Euro Challenge…

The 16-year-old impressed the Austrian-based team when he competed at the Rotax Grand Finals last November, racing against some of the World’s best junior drivers in the class. Rochford will join his new team-mates Imre Birizdo of Hungary and Austria’s Kevin Reichard in Senior Max, who finished 4th and 5th respectively at the Max Finals event. In the Rotax DD2, Dominik Kraihamer will make his Euro Challenge debut in the premier class with the team, at the first round in France on March 26–30.

IFR race team manager Ernst Penninger says the team is excited about the decision, explaining that they have helped make it possible for Daniel to race in Europe, giving him a good platform to develop his future Motorsport career.

“In line with the team’s philosophy, it’s about ‘racing to get there’. Our expectation of Daniel for now is mainly to see him gain the necessary experience in this, his first year in seniors. Of course, we believe he’s quite capable of winning. We’re looking forward to working with Daniel and Peter [Cathcart], who have recently moved to racing Intrepid and also continuing our successful relationship with Australian drivers, as we have the past three years.”

For Daniel, the chance to compete in Europe is something he has only dreamed of up until now, but this has not come easily and still means looking for personal sponsors to help back his campaign. Australian company Sniper Laser Alignment Systems has offered to assist the young Aussie driver as part of their ongoing support of the Austrian team.

How did the opportunity come your way to drive in the Euro Challenge with ‘Intrepid Force Rotax’?

DR – “After racing at the Rotax Grand Finals last year in the United Arab Emirates and having very solid results all week, Intrepid Force Rotax believed that I had the potential and could further develop my racing skills in the Euro championships.”

What was your first reaction when you got the news?

DR – “I was very excited and over the moon to be racing the Euro Challenge with such a competitive team.”

What do you see as the main benefits of being with IFR for your first race in Europe?

DR – “I believe that being part of Intrepid Force Rotax will be a great learning experience and give me the best possible chance to achieve my goals.”

So, what are you expectations of racing in the Euro championship, especially after having competed against many of the drivers at the Rotax Grand Finals late last year?

DR – “I will do my best and do everything possible to perform in striving for top ten and hopefully even podium finishes.”

It’s a long way to France, it’s winter and you’ll be racing on a track you’ve never driven on. How will you prepare for this event to perform to your best ability?

DR – “Before leaving, I’ll be practicing in my Intrepid Kart in Australia by doing some long stints to keep in shape. Also competing in the Victorian open recently gave me some good race time. In France, I will also be watching the on-track action, as I believe it is the most affective way of learning about a new track.”

With Peter Cathcart assisting you as he did at the Grand Finals, what approach will you take to the opening round of the series?

DR – “We will approach the First round with a positive, open-minded, “can-do” attitude as we did at the World Finals.”

How do you think you will go?

DR – “I am pretty confident in myself. I’ll listen to the advice of Peter and the team then I think that I can achieve consistent and good results. I just can’t wait to get there!”

Are you hoping to do all four rounds of the championship?

DR – “Absolutely yes!”

Daniel’s engine technician and mechanic for the European championship Peter Cathcart of CC Racing says he is looking forward to the experience and working with the Intrepid Force Rotax Team. Unfortunately, the Aussie pair will miss the Australian Nationals, when they fly out for Paris on Saturday.
